Negative Returns Have Investors Pulling Away From REITs

SOURCE: Investment News

Due to loss of returns, investors are letting go mutual funds that invest in real estate investment trusts.

Financial advisers believe now is not the time to pull out of the holdings, however commercial real estate investors and even some advisers do not agree.

In the latest data available, year to date through October, monthly shows outflows are taking their toll. Investors pulled out $431 million dollars out of the category than they put in. This trend followed outflows of $1.48 billion in August, $2.35 billion in July and $1.92 billion in May.

This trend is expected to continue the category in 2008.
